From 145e82ce09bd73bfe11afabd70a00f01a88d4be6 Mon Sep 17 00:00:00 2001
From: wangting <wangting@vci-tech.com>
Date: 星期三, 18 十二月 2024 17:37:00 +0800
Subject: [PATCH] 图标管理
---
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/model/BaseModel.java | 332 ++++++++++++++++++++++++-------------------------------
1 files changed, 144 insertions(+), 188 deletions(-)
diff --git a/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/model/BaseModel.java b/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/model/BaseModel.java
index 1d350ad..b68afbd 100644
--- a/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/model/BaseModel.java
+++ b/Source/plt-web/plt-web-parent/plt-web-base/src/main/java/com/vci/starter/web/model/BaseModel.java
@@ -18,198 +18,196 @@
*/
public class BaseModel implements java.io.Serializable{
-
/**
* 涓婚敭锛屽鏋滆嚜宸辩殑瀵硅薄锛屼笉鏄痮id浣滀负涓婚敭鐨勮瘽锛岄渶瑕佺敤id杩欎釜娉ㄨВ
*/
- @Column(nullable = false,length = 50)
+ @Column(nullable = false)
private String oid;
-
- /**
- * 浠e彿锛涘彲浠ヨ缃睘鎬х殑鏄犲皠锛宯ame琛ㄧず鍦ㄥ钩鍙扮殑涓氬姟绫诲瀷涓殑灞炴�у悕绉帮紝蹇呴』涓哄皬鍐欙紱
- */
- @Column(length = 50)
- private String id;
-
- /**
- * 鍚嶇О锛涗篃鍙互涓嶈缃睘鎬ф槧灏勶紝榛樿鏄瓧娈靛悕鐨勫皬鍐�
- */
- @Column(length = 50)
- private String name;
-
- /**
- * 鎻忚堪
- */
- @Column(length = 250)
- private String description;
-
+
/**
* 鐗堟湰鐨勪富閿�
*/
- @Column(length = 50)
+ @Column()
private String revisionOid;
-
+
/**
* 瀵硅薄鐨勪富閿�
*/
- @Column(length = 50)
+ @Column()
private String nameOid;
-
+
/**
* 涓氬姟绫诲瀷鐨勫悕绉�
*/
- @Column(length = 30)
- private String btmname;
-
+ @Column()
+ private String btmName;
+
/**
- * 鏄惁鏈�鍚庣増鏈�
+ * 鏄惁鏈�鍚庣増鏈��1锛氭槸锛�0锛氬惁
*/
@Column(length=1)
private String lastR;
-
-
+
+
/**
- * 鏄惁鏈�鍒濈増鏈�
+ * 鏄惁鏈�鍒濈増鏈��1锛氭槸锛�0锛氬惁
*/
@Column(length=1)
private String firstR;
-
-
+
+
/**
- * 鏄惁鏈�鏂扮増娆�
+ * 鏄惁鏈�鏂扮増娆°��1锛氭槸锛�0锛氬惁
*/
@Column(length=1)
private String lastV;
-
-
+
+
/**
- * 鏄惁鏈�鏃╃増娆�
+ * 鏄惁鏈�鏃╃増娆°��1锛氭槸锛�0锛氬惁
*/
@Column(length=1)
private String firstV;
-
+
/**
* 鍒涘缓浜�
*/
- @Column(length = 50,nullable = false)
+ @Column(nullable = false)
private String creator;
-
+
/**
* 鍒涘缓鏃堕棿
*/
@Column(nullable = false)
@VciFieldType(VciFieldTypeEnum.VTDateTime)
private Date createTime;
-
+
/**
* 鏈�鍚庝慨鏀逛汉
*/
- @Column(length = 50,nullable = false)
+ @Column(nullable = false)
private String lastModifier;
-
+
/**
* 鏈�鍚庝慨鏀规椂闂达紝鏍煎紡鏄痽yyy-MM-dd HH:mm:ss.SSS
*/
@VciFieldType(VciFieldTypeEnum.VTDateTime)
private Date lastModifyTime;
-
+
/**
* 鐗堟湰瑙勫垯
*/
- @Column(length = 50)
+ @Column()
private String revisionRule;
+ /**
+ * 鐗堟瑙勫垯
+ */
+ @Column()
+ private String versionRule;
/**
* 鐗堟湰搴忓彿
*/
@VciFieldType(VciFieldTypeEnum.VTInteger)
private int revisionSeq;
-
+
/**
* 鐗堟湰鍊�
*/
- @Column(length = 50)
+ @Column()
private String revisionValue;
-
-
- /**
- * 鐗堟瑙勫垯
- */
- @Column(length = 50)
- private String versionRule;
/**
* 鐗堟鎺掑簭
*/
@VciFieldType(VciFieldTypeEnum.VTInteger)
private int versionSeq;
-
+
/**
* 鐗堟鍊�
*/
- @Column(length = 50)
+ @Column()
private String versionValue;
/**
* 鐢熷懡鍛ㄦ湡鐨勭紪鍙�
*/
- @Transient()
- private String lctid;
+ @Column()
+ private String lctId;
/**
* 鐢熷懡鍛ㄦ湡鍊�
*/
- @Column(length = 50)
+ @Column()
private String lcStatus;
+
+ /**
+ * 鏃堕棿鎴筹紝鏍煎紡鏄痽yyy-MM-dd HH:mm:ss.SSS
+ */
+ @JsonFormat(pattern = VciDateUtil.DateTimeMillFormat)
+ @VciFieldType(VciFieldTypeEnum.VTDateTime)
+ private Date ts;
+
+ /**
+ * 浠e彿锛涘彲浠ヨ缃睘鎬х殑鏄犲皠锛宯ame琛ㄧず鍦ㄥ钩鍙扮殑涓氬姟绫诲瀷涓殑灞炴�у悕绉帮紝蹇呴』涓哄皬鍐欙紱
+ */
+ @Column()
+ private String id;
+
+ /**
+ * 鍚嶇О锛涗篃鍙互涓嶈缃睘鎬ф槧灏勶紝榛樿鏄瓧娈靛悕鐨勫皬鍐�
+ */
+ @Column()
+ private String name;
+
+ /**
+ * 鎻忚堪
+ */
+ @Column()
+ private String description;
+
+ /**
+ * 鎷ユ湁鑰咃紝涓庡垱寤鸿�呮湁鍖哄埆锛屽父鐢ㄤ簬鎺у埗鏁版嵁鏉冮檺
+ */
+ @Column(length = 50)
+ private String owner;
+
+ /**
+ * 绛惧叆浜�--绛惧叆鍜岀鍑烘暟鎹槸浜掓枼
+ */
+ @Column(length = 50)
+ private String checkInBy;
+
+ /**
+ * 绛惧叆鏃堕棿
+ */
+ @VciFieldType(VciFieldTypeEnum.VTDateTime)
+ private Date checkInTime;
+
+ /**
+ * 绛惧嚭浜�
+ */
+ @Column(length = 50)
+ private String checkOutBy;
+
+ /**
+ * 绛惧嚭鏃堕棿
+ */
+ @VciFieldType(VciFieldTypeEnum.VTDateTime)
+ private Date checkOutTime;
+
+ /**
+ * 浠庡摢涓増鏈嫹璐�
+ */
+ @Column(length = 50)
+ private String copyFromVersion;
/**
* 鐢熷懡鍛ㄦ湡鏄剧ず鏂囨湰
*/
@Transient(referColumn="lcStatus_text")
private String lcStatusText;
-
- /**
- * 鏃堕棿鎴筹紝鏍煎紡鏄痽yyy-MM-dd HH:mm:ss.SSS
- */
- @JsonFormat(pattern = VciDateUtil.DateTimeMillFormat)
- private Date ts;
-
- /**
- * 鎷ユ湁鑰咃紝涓庡垱寤鸿�呮湁鍖哄埆锛屽父鐢ㄤ簬鎺у埗鏁版嵁鏉冮檺
- */
- @Column(length = 50)
- private String owner;
-
- /**
- * 绛惧叆浜�--绛惧叆鍜岀鍑烘暟鎹槸浜掓枼
- */
- @Column(length = 50)
- private String checkInBy;
-
- /**
- * 绛惧叆鏃堕棿
- */
- @VciFieldType(VciFieldTypeEnum.VTDateTime)
- private Date checkInTime;
-
- /**
- * 绛惧嚭浜�
- */
- @Column(length = 50)
- private String checkOutBy;
-
- /**
- * 绛惧嚭鏃堕棿
- */
- @VciFieldType(VciFieldTypeEnum.VTDateTime)
- private Date checkOutTime;
-
- /**
- * 浠庡摢涓増鏈嫹璐�
- */
- @Column(length = 50)
- private String copyFromVersion;
/**
* 瀵嗙骇
@@ -237,30 +235,6 @@
this.oid = oid;
}
- public String getId() {
- return id;
- }
-
- public void setId(String id) {
- this.id = id;
- }
-
- public String getName() {
- return name;
- }
-
- public void setName(String name) {
- this.name = name;
- }
-
- public String getDescription() {
- return description;
- }
-
- public void setDescription(String description) {
- this.description = description;
- }
-
public String getRevisionOid() {
return revisionOid;
}
@@ -277,14 +251,13 @@
this.nameOid = nameOid;
}
- public String getBtmname() {
- return btmname;
+ public String getBtmName() {
+ return btmName;
}
- public void setBtmname(String btmname) {
- this.btmname = btmname;
+ public void setBtmName(String btmName) {
+ this.btmName = btmName;
}
-
public String getLastR() {
return lastR;
@@ -324,6 +297,14 @@
public void setCreator(String creator) {
this.creator = creator;
+ }
+
+ public Date getCreateTime() {
+ return createTime;
+ }
+
+ public void setCreateTime(Date createTime) {
+ this.createTime = createTime;
}
public String getLastModifier() {
@@ -390,6 +371,14 @@
this.versionValue = versionValue;
}
+ public String getLctId() {
+ return lctId;
+ }
+
+ public void setLctId(String lctId) {
+ this.lctId = lctId;
+ }
+
public String getLcStatus() {
return lcStatus;
}
@@ -404,6 +393,30 @@
public void setTs(Date ts) {
this.ts = ts;
+ }
+
+ public String getId() {
+ return id;
+ }
+
+ public void setId(String id) {
+ this.id = id;
+ }
+
+ public String getName() {
+ return name;
+ }
+
+ public void setName(String name) {
+ this.name = name;
+ }
+
+ public String getDescription() {
+ return description;
+ }
+
+ public void setDescription(String description) {
+ this.description = description;
}
public String getOwner() {
@@ -462,14 +475,6 @@
this.lcStatusText = lcStatusText;
}
- public Date getCreateTime() {
- return createTime;
- }
-
- public void setCreateTime(Date createTime) {
- this.createTime = createTime;
- }
-
public Integer getSecretGrade() {
return secretGrade;
}
@@ -486,60 +491,11 @@
this.secretGradeText = secretGradeText;
}
- public String getLctid() {
- return lctid;
- }
-
- public void setLctid(String lctid) {
- this.lctid = lctid;
- }
-
-
public Map<String, String> getData() {
return data;
}
public void setData(Map<String, String> data) {
this.data = data;
- }
-
- @Override
- public String toString() {
- return "BaseModel{" +
- "oid='" + oid + '\'' +
- ", id='" + id + '\'' +
- ", name='" + name + '\'' +
- ", description='" + description + '\'' +
- ", revisionOid='" + revisionOid + '\'' +
- ", nameOid='" + nameOid + '\'' +
- ", btmname='" + btmname + '\'' +
- ", lastR='" + lastR + '\'' +
- ", firstR='" + firstR + '\'' +
- ", lastV='" + lastV + '\'' +
- ", firstV='" + firstV + '\'' +
- ", creator='" + creator + '\'' +
- ", createTime=" + createTime +
- ", lastModifier='" + lastModifier + '\'' +
- ", lastModifyTime=" + lastModifyTime +
- ", revisionRule='" + revisionRule + '\'' +
- ", revisionSeq=" + revisionSeq +
- ", revisionValue='" + revisionValue + '\'' +
- ", versionRule='" + versionRule + '\'' +
- ", versionSeq=" + versionSeq +
- ", versionValue='" + versionValue + '\'' +
- ", lctid='" + lctid + '\'' +
- ", lcStatus='" + lcStatus + '\'' +
- ", lcStatusText='" + lcStatusText + '\'' +
- ", ts=" + ts +
- ", owner='" + owner + '\'' +
- ", checkInBy='" + checkInBy + '\'' +
- ", checkInTime=" + checkInTime +
- ", checkOutBy='" + checkOutBy + '\'' +
- ", checkOutTime=" + checkOutTime +
- ", copyFromVersion='" + copyFromVersion + '\'' +
- ", secretGrade=" + secretGrade +
- ", secretGradeText='" + secretGradeText + '\'' +
- ", data=" + data +
- '}';
}
}
--
Gitblit v1.9.3